LOC105323589 cDNA ORF clone, Crassostrea gigas(Pacific oyster)

The following LOC105323589 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the LOC105323589 cDNA ORF which is encoded by the open reading frame (ORF) sequence.     Comment Comment: MODEL REFSEQ: This record is predicted by automated computational analysis. This record is derived from a genomic sequence (NW_011940545.1) annotated using gene prediction method: Gnomon, supported by EST evidence.
